Merzouga, Morocco | Where the Sahara Meets the Sky
Merzouga sits at the edge of the known world, a small Berber village that exists almost entirely in the shadow of Erg Chebbi, one of Morocco's most breathtaking seas of sand. The dunes here rise up to 150 metres and shift their colour from pale gold to deep amber to burning copper depending on the hour and the mood of the sun. This has been a crossroads for Saharan trade routes for centuries, a place where Berber nomads, Tuareg travellers, and camel caravans paused before pushing further into the desert. There is a stillness here that is ancient and earned, broken only by the wind threading through the dunes and the distant rhythm of Gnawa drums drifting from Khemliya village at nightfall.
